Bleeding hearts coagulate
One of liberalism’s most effective freethinking tools is compasssion. Taunted as the “bleeding heart syndrome” by conservatives, practical compassion helps us find reasons why people hurt the community or themselves rather than settle for conservative knee-jerk condemnation. One of the main sources of liberal compassion is Jesus. He said:
Blessed are the merciful for they shall obtain mercy...Blessed are the peacemakers for they shall be called the children of God...But whosoever shall smite thee on thy right cheek, turn to him the other also...Love your enemies, bless them that curse you, do good to them that hate you...Verily I say unto you, Inasmuch as ye did it not to one of the least of these, ye did it not to me.9
These passages make me, and I think most liberals, weak in the knees. Life has at least that meaning: helping other people, relieving suffering, trying to avoid war. As even atheistic satirist Kurt Vonnegut saw it: “We’re here to help each other
get through this thing, whatever it is.”10 The early twentieth-century labor leader Eugene Debs described an even more specific compassion. He wrote:
As long as there’s a lower class I’m in it. As long as there’s a criminal element I’m of it. As long as there’s a soul in prison, I am not free.11
